## Understanding Frequent Urination ICD 10: A Deep Dive
Frequent urination, or pollakiuria, is defined as the need to urinate more often than usual. What constitutes “normal” varies between individuals, but generally, needing to urinate more than eight times in a 24-hour period, while awake, or waking up more than once at night to urinate (nocturia) can be considered frequent urination. It’s crucial to differentiate this from polyuria, which is the production of abnormally large volumes of urine. Frequent urination focuses on the *frequency* of voiding, while polyuria concerns the *volume* of urine.
The ICD-10, or International Classification of Diseases, Tenth Revision, is a globally recognized diagnostic coding system used by healthcare professionals to classify and code all diagnoses, symptoms, and procedures recorded in conjunction with hospital care. When diagnosing and treating frequent urination, healthcare providers rely on ICD-10 codes to accurately document the condition and its underlying cause. The specific ICD-10 code used will depend on the diagnosed cause of the frequent urination.
The history of the ICD dates back to the 19th century, evolving from a simple classification of causes of death to a comprehensive system covering a wide range of diseases and health conditions. The ICD-10, implemented in many countries, provides a standardized way to track and analyze health data, improving public health surveillance and research.
### Core Concepts & Advanced Principles
The experience of frequent urination can stem from various underlying issues. It could be due to increased fluid intake (especially of diuretics like coffee or alcohol), urinary tract infections (UTIs), bladder problems (such as overactive bladder), prostate issues (in men), diabetes, pregnancy, or even certain medications. Accurately identifying the root cause is paramount for effective treatment.
Understanding the anatomy and physiology of the urinary system is also crucial. The kidneys filter waste from the blood, producing urine that is then stored in the bladder. When the bladder is full, nerve signals trigger the urge to urinate. Problems with any part of this system can lead to frequent urination. For example, an overactive bladder contracts involuntarily, creating a frequent and urgent need to urinate.
Frequent urination can be a symptom of more serious underlying conditions, such as diabetes insipidus or diabetes mellitus, both of which affect fluid balance in the body. It can also be a sign of kidney disease or, rarely, certain types of cancer. Therefore, it’s essential to seek medical attention to rule out any potentially serious causes.

8. **Q: Are there any specific dietary or lifestyle changes that can help reduce frequent urination?**
*A:* Yes, certain dietary and lifestyle changes can help reduce frequent urination. These include reducing caffeine and alcohol intake, avoiding sugary drinks, maintaining a healthy weight, and practicing bladder training exercises. It’s also important to stay hydrated by drinking plenty of water throughout the day.
